Itanagar to host next CPA, Indian Region Zone III, annual conference

Shillong, Jan 31: Meghalaya Assembly Speaker, Metbah Lyngdoh today informed that the 18th Annual Conference of Commonwealth Parliamentary Association (CPA), India Region Zone – III  is likely to be held in Itanagar in the second week of April.

The decision was taken after the of the Executive Committee of CPA, India Zone III & Executive Council, Northeast Regional Institute of Parliamentary Studies, Training and Research (NERIPSTER) which was held at Pinewood Hotel here.

The proposal for holding of the conference was suggested by CPA India Region Zone III Chairman and Speaker of Arunachal Pradesh Legislative Assembly,  Pasang D Sona. He participated in the meeting via video conference as he had tested positive for COVID-19.

Meanwhile, Lyngdoh also informed that Assembly Secretariats of all eight North Eastern states will propose issues or subjects concerning the interest of the people of the region, which will be discussed in the conference.

“We expect by February 15 we should send all the subject matters related to the North Eastern States,” he said.

During the meeting, Director of NERIPSTER, Hemen Das presented a report on the functioning of the Northeast Regional Institute of Parliamentary Studies, Training and Research (NERIPSTER).

Other agendas discussed included, suggestions for amendments to the constitution of CPA & NERIPSTER, proposal for new building, staff quarters, etc. for the institute and enhancement of remuneration of employees etc.

The meeting was also attended by Assam Speaker, Biswajit Daimary, Arunachal Pradesh Deputy Speaker,  Tesam Pongte, Meghalaya Deputy Speaker, Timothy D. Shira, Commissioner & Secretary, Government of Nagaland, Dr. P.J. Anthony, Principal Secretary, Government of Assam,  Hemen Das and Additional Secretary, Government of Arunachal Pradesh,  Tadar Meena and other officials attended the meeting.

Tripura Speaker, Ratan Chakraborty, also participated via online mode.
